Ex-speaker of Cyprus parliament awarded with Mkhitar Gosh medal![]() December 26, 2014 - 18:10 AMT PanARMENIAN.Net - The Former Speaker of Cyprus parliament Vassos Lyssarides was decorated with Mkhitar Gosh medal by the President of the Republic of Armenia. The medal was awarded by the Armenian Minister of Diaspora Hranush Hakobyan, CNA reports. The ceremony was held in the office of the Speaker Yiannakis Omirou, in the presence of Cypriot MPs, the Representative of the Armenian Religious Group in the House Vartkes Mahdessian, Archbishop of Armenians in Cyprus Varoujan Herkelian and the Ambassador of Armenia in Cyprus, based in Athens, Gagik Ghalatchian.
